      <content:encoded xmlns="http://purl.org/rss/1.0/modules/content/"><![CDATA[<p><strong>Sindh Home Minister Ziaul Hassan Lanjar on Monday announced compensation for the family of a brother and sister killed when a speeding dumper truck struck and crushed them on Karachi’s Rashid Minhas Road.</strong></p>
<p>He said that no amount can replace a life, “but support will be provided to the bereaved.”</p>
<p>Speaking to reporters, Lanjar confirmed that an FIR had been registered and the dumper impounded.</p>
<p>He said the provincial assembly had already passed a bill mandating training for all LTV and HTV drivers, with strict action planned against unlicensed driving. The legislation also aims to strengthen penalties under traffic laws.</p>

<p>The minister noted that Karachi’s roads are plagued by decades-old vehicles and motorcycles without proper lighting, both of which increase accident risks.</p>
<p>He announced that old trucks will no longer be allowed to operate, and no driver without an HTV licence will be permitted to operate heavy vehicles.</p>
<p>Tankers and dumpers without cameras will also be banned from the roads.</p>
<p>Lanjar stressed that traffic safety requires public cooperation, adding that an e-ticketing system will soon deliver challans directly to offenders’ homes.</p>
<p>He also warned that those taking the law into their own hands would face trial in anti-terrorism courts, saying, “Even the life of a small child is precious, and it is the state’s duty to protect it.”</p>
<p>CCTV footage shows the crash occurred during light drizzle on Saturday night, causing the road to be slippery.</p>
<p>The Karachi Road Accident Analysis Team (KRAT) reported that the motorcycle had a minor collision with another vehicle before skidding, throwing the siblings to the ground.</p>
<p>A fast-moving empty dumper on the fast track then ran over them.</p>
<p>Following the incident, an enraged crowd torched seven dumpers.</p>
<p>Police detained more than 20 people, and cases were registered at Yousuf Plaza and Federal B Industrial Area police stations on the complaints of the truck owners.</p>
<p>Authorities said more footage is being reviewed to determine the complete cause of the accident, with investigations ongoing.</p>
